Corn Field Fire North of Grafton

In Editor Choice, Local

Alnwick/Haldimand Township Fire Department responded to a corn field on fire north of Grafton on Friday, May 14, 2021.

At approximately 2:40 p.m. crews responded to the fire in a cornfield with leftover stock.

Assistance was called from Cramahe Township Fire Department along with Trent Hills Fire Department.

High winds fanned the flames across the fire which consumed approximately four acres.

A piece of farm machinery circled the perimeter of the fire helping to create a fire break to help stop the blaze from spreading.
